Electrical Engineering Expert Consultant
A leading Electrical and IT Expert Witness consultancy is seeking an Electrical Engineer to join them as a specialist expert consultant. You will perform expert investigative services on disputes surrounding electrical issues on a wide variety of projects.
Project Details
You will perform expert investigative services on disputes surrounding electrical issues on a wide variety of projects. Projects range widely in size and value, and could include issues as small as a small scale wiring problem, and as large as a £multi-billion construction project with electrical sector disputes.
Responsibilities and Duties
- Investigate issues that arise in the electrical sector
- Be pro-active in your approach in researching new material that may help you with the dispute
- Advising in relation to compliance with current legislative requirements, best practice and fitness for purpose;
- Conducting site inspections and practical investigations of electronic products to understand and advise on any related failure;
- Presenting all findings in a report and, in some cases, attending court to provide your opinions in person should you be of that level of experience
